The cheapest way to get from Buckhannon to Richmond is to drive which costs $40 - $60 and takes 4h 57m.
The fastest way to get from Buckhannon to Richmond is to drive which takes 4h 57m and costs $40 - $60.
No, there is no direct bus from Buckhannon to Richmond. However, there are services departing from Weston, WV and arriving at Richmond via Morgantown Mountaineer Station WVU and Washington Union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 43m.
The distance between Buckhannon and Richmond is 239 miles. The road distance is 227.3 miles.
